Turning the Teacher into a Property Investor Since he started, Roger has always kept his children actively engaged in his Property Club ventures. His two children are now adults embarking on their own investment journeys, but there were times when this knowledge showed up at a much younger age.
When Roger’s daughter, Jeanette, was in Grade 9, she was undertaking an assignment involving discussions about money. Such discussions were a common topic of conversation around the Galway family dinner table, so Jeanette ended up explaining to her teacher what ‘equity’ in property meant and how it worked.
Her teacher was so impressed by Jeanette’s knowledge on the topic, that she called Roger that night. At first, Roger was concerned why his daughter’s teacher was calling him at such a late hour. However, the teacher was calling to ask some questions about her own circumstances in investing in property.
That teacher has since become a longstanding member of Property Club and has gone on to purchase two investment properties with Roger and his team’s help. Roger couldn’t be prouder of Jeanette for speaking up that day and convincing her teacher that pursuing life as a property investor could prove beneficial.
Hitting the Jackpot Another member success story that Roger remembers well is the time when one of his members suddenly had a ton of luck come their way. This member had been attending Property Club events and workshops for some years, but never had the money to make an investment of his own.
Roger was determined to help this member go down the path of investment, so he organised a broker to look at the member’s finances and they came up with a borrowing capacity of $350,000. The member with Roger’s help then found a great property in Chermside for $345,000. Around the same time, this member also put their name in for a builder’s jackpot of $50,000.
There were a few hiccups with the bank loan, as its lending policies are always changing. However eventually, this member was able to purchase the property along with his daughter, which they started work on straight away to turn it into a first-rate investment property.
The cherry on top was when this member ended up winning the $50,000 from the builder’s jackpot. Roger was so pleased for this member, who had spent years toiling away in the market. Since then, this member has helped his other daughter purchase another investment property through Property Club in Kedron.
